Exploring the Latest Database Technologies

The realm of databases is constantly evolving, with innovative technologies emerging to address the ever-growing demands for performance. Serverless database systems are gaining traction, offering flexibility and improved fault-tolerance. NoSQL databases continue to mature, providing flexible data models that cater to contemporary applications. Furthermore, advancements in query languages like Cypher are enabling more complex data retrievals. Understanding these recent technologies is crucial for engineers seeking to build robust and reliable applications in today's dynamic landscape.

New trends such as graph databases, time-series databases, and in-memory databases are also shaping the future of data management. These technologies offer specialized capabilities that address the particular needs of various application domains.

As we move forward, continuous innovation in database technologies is anticipated, holding even more powerful solutions for data storage, retrieval, and processing.

Reaching New Heights in Databases

In today's data-driven world, the demand for database performance steadily rises. Applications require quick access to vast amounts of information, demanding innovative solutions that maximize efficiency at scale. The traditional paradigm of simply adding more hardware is no longer sustainable. Instead, the focus has shifted towards advanced techniques including query optimization, data partitioning, and distributed architectures to leverage the full potential of modern hardware.

  • Driving the charge in this evolution are cutting-edge technologies like cloud computing, in-memory databases, and serverless platforms, offering unparalleled scalability and elasticity.
  • By embracing these advancements, businesses can maintain optimal performance even as their data workloads expand.

Boosting for Agility: Agile Database Design and Deployment

In today's fast-paced digital landscape, organizations demand agility and responsiveness. Database systems are often bottlenecks to this adaptability. An agile database design and deployment strategy is essential for providing high-performance applications that can quickly adapt to changing requirements.

  • Utilizing a modular database schema allows for easy scalability and modification.
  • Exploiting automated testing throughout the development lifecycle ensures data integrity and consistency.
  • Regular monitoring and performance tuning are crucial for improving database efficiency.

By embracing agile principles in database design and deployment, engineers can create robust, scalable, and resilient systems that facilitate rapid innovation and enterprise growth.
